Get To Know Life-Changing Rehab in Scotland at Castle Craig

Whenever it involves rehab in Scotland, Castle Craig stands as one of the UK's leading household addiction treatment centres. Nestled in the peaceful countryside of the Scottish Borders, Castle Craig provides a holistic and caring environment where recuperation is not just feasible but profoundly life-altering.Castle Craig: Pioneers in Addi

read more